The Clinical Coder is responsible for coding inpatient and outpatient services as required to ensure timely and accurate coding of unbilled records. The Clinical Coder assesses the adequacy of medical record documentation to ensure that documentation supports the diagnosis, procedure, complications, and co-morbid conditions assigned codes. There is a possibility of a hybrid/remote schedule once trained. Certified Professional Coder (CPC) certification and ICD 10 required. Experience in bariatric office E/M and surgical coding preferred but not required. Southwestern Vermont Health Care
